| Subject category | Comment text |
|---|---|
| Deposit | POLARIS PROPERTY LOCATED ON 3 VEINS (GOLDEN EAGLE, BLACK PRINCE, RUSSIAN BEAR/FAIRVIEW); PLACER DEPOSITS IN ALL DRAINAGES FROM PROPERTY; 60 PATENTED AND UNPATENTED CLAIMS TOTALLING 1100 ACRES PLUS 70-ACRE MILLSITE; VEINS AVERAGE 1 TO 5 FT WIDTH AND TEND TO INCREASE IN SIZE WITH DEPTH |
| Deposit | SEE ALSO: GOLDEN EAGLE PROSPECT; GOLDEN EAGLE SHAFT AND TUNNEL NOW CONSIDERED PART OF POLARIS MINE WORKINGS ; INFO.SRC : 1 PUB LIT; 2 UNPUB REPT |
